Adding documents to Lotus Notes Database via VBA
I have a spreadsheet that lets users enter help desk tickets. When they
submit it, it saves the spreadsheet to a server and also creates a new document in our Lotus Notes Help Desk database. In the database document I have a rich text field called File_Link. I would like to put a link to the saved location of the spreadsheet. (ie. P:\Temp\Requests\Ticket_1.xls) I have seen many examples of how to add links to the body of an email... but none on how to add one to a field in an existing Notes database document. Any/all help is greatly appreciated. Best regards, patrick |
